Build results:
total: 139 pass: 138 fail: 1
Failed builds:
arm64:allmodconfig

Qemu test results:
total: 95 pass: 93 fail: 2
Failed tests:
arm64:smp:defconfig
arm64:nosmp:defconfig

arm64:allmodconfig fails to build due to a crash in recordmcount, which
is caused by 'recordmcount: arm64: Replace the ignored mcount call into nop'.
That bug can be fixed by applying upstream commit c84da8b9ad37 ("recordmcount:
Fix endianness handling bug for nop_mcount"). However, that does not help,
because after applying this patch the build is then still broken due to
'arm64: mm: use correct mapping granularity under DEBUG_RODAT'.

The arm64 qemu tests fails to to a bug inherited from mainline
(arm64:allmodconfig is also broken in mainline).
